From e5e64cb7354ce4e9f4ef02057789a9ea0f85eb56 Mon Sep 17 00:00:00 2001
From: D:/workspace/chenjingjing/git/gx_tieta/gx_tieta/.gitignore <chenjingjing@LAPTOP-E51P2139>
Date: 星期二, 08 一月 2019 09:41:14 +0800
Subject: [PATCH] 修改
---
gx_tieta/WebRoot/control.jsp | 101 ++++++++++++++++++++++++++++++++++++++++----------
1 files changed, 80 insertions(+), 21 deletions(-)
diff --git a/gx_tieta/WebRoot/control.jsp b/gx_tieta/WebRoot/control.jsp
index 423c39b..8ccb32c 100644
--- a/gx_tieta/WebRoot/control.jsp
+++ b/gx_tieta/WebRoot/control.jsp
@@ -1046,7 +1046,7 @@
<td><input type="text" id="sysSet_startLimit" value=""></td>
</tr>
<tr>
- <th>鐢垫睜鍚堣矾鍣ㄤ富鐢垫睜缁勭紪鍙凤紙1~2锛�</th>
+ <th>鐢垫睜鍚堣矾鍣ㄤ富鐢垫睜缁勭紪鍙凤紙0~2锛�</th>
<th>鑳屽厜鏃堕暱锛�0~999鍒嗛挓锛�</th>
</tr>
<tr>
@@ -1087,47 +1087,47 @@
<td><input type="text" id="battInfo_home_name" readonly="readonly" value=""></td>
</tr>
<tr>
- <th>鐢垫睜鏍囩О瀹归噺(AH)</th>
- <th>鐢垫睜鏍囩О鍐呴樆(u惟)</th>
+ <th>鐢垫睜鏍囩О瀹归噺锛�1~6000.0AH锛�</th>
+ <th>鐢垫睜鏍囩О鍐呴樆锛�1~60000u惟锛�</th>
</tr>
<tr>
<td><input type="text" id="battInfo_nom_cap" value=""></td>
<td><input type="text" id="battInfo_nom_res" value=""></td>
</tr>
<tr>
- <th>鐢垫睜缁勬暟</th>
- <th>姣忕粍鐢垫睜鍗曚綋鏁伴噺</th>
+ <th>鐢垫睜缁勬暟锛�1~2锛�</th>
+ <th>姣忕粍鐢垫睜鍗曚綋鏁伴噺锛�1~300 锛�</th>
</tr>
<tr>
<td><input type="text" id="battInfo_batt_num" value=""></td>
<td><input type="text" id="battInfo_batt_mon_num" value=""></td>
</tr>
<tr>
- <th>鍗曚綋鏍囩О鐢靛帇锛圴锛�</th>
- <th>鐢垫睜缁勭鏍囩О鐢靛帇锛圴锛�</th>
+ <th>鍗曚綋鏍囩О鐢靛帇锛�0.1~20.0V锛�</th>
+ <th>鐢垫睜缁勭鏍囩О鐢靛帇锛�0.1~600.0V锛�</th>
</tr>
<tr>
<td><input type="text" id="battInfo_batt_nom_vol" value=""></td>
<td><input type="text" id="battInfo_group_nom_vol" value=""></td>
</tr>
<tr>
- <th>鐢垫睜鏍囩О娓╁害锛堚剝锛�</th>
- <th>鐢垫睜娴厖鐢靛帇闃�鍊硷紙V锛�</th>
+ <th>鐢垫睜鏍囩О娓╁害锛�0.1~60.0鈩冿級</th>
+ <th>鐢垫睜娴厖鐢靛帇闃�鍊硷紙0.1~60.0V锛�</th>
</tr>
<tr>
<td><input type="text" id="battInfo_batt_nom_temp" value=""></td>
<td><input type="text" id="battInfo_batt_float_vol" value=""></td>
</tr>
<tr>
- <th>鐢垫睜娴厖鐢垫祦闃�鍊硷紙A锛�</th>
- <th>鍦ㄧ嚎鐢靛帇浣庨榾鍊硷紙V锛�</th>
+ <th>鐢垫睜娴厖鐢垫祦闃�鍊硷紙0.1~30.0A锛�</th>
+ <th>鍦ㄧ嚎鐢靛帇浣庨榾鍊硷紙0.1~60.0V锛�</th>
</tr>
<tr>
<td><input type="text" id="battInfo_batt_float_curr" value=""></td>
<td><input type="text" id="battInfo_online_low_vol" value=""></td>
</tr>
<tr>
- <th>鐢垫睜缁勮繛鎺ョ被鍨�</th>
+ <th>鐢垫睜缁勮繛鎺ョ被鍨�(0~1)</th>
</tr>
<tr>
<td><input type="text" id="battInfo_batt_link_type" value=""></td>
@@ -1138,7 +1138,7 @@
</div>
<div class="popup-footer">
<input type="button" name="" id="battInfo_read" value="璇诲彇" >
- <input type="button" name="" id="battInfo_en" class="status-change-set " value="璁剧疆" >
+ <input type="button" name="" id="battInfo_en" class="status-change-set whyc-btn-disabled" value="璁剧疆" >
</div>
</div>
@@ -1811,7 +1811,6 @@
$('.fir:first').next().children().eq(i).children().eq(0).css('display','none');
}
}
-
//alert(BattGroupId);
clearInterval(time);
searchBattAlarmParam(); //鏌ヨ鐢垫睜鍛婅鍙傛暟
@@ -1934,11 +1933,13 @@
//鏌ヨ鐢垫睜缁勭殑瀹炴椂鐘舵�佷俊鎭�
function showtable(){
//searbattrealInfomation();
- searchDevStatusByDev_id();
findrtstate();
findrtdata();
//鏌ヨ璁惧鐨刣cdc鐘舵��
searchDevDcDcState();
+
+ // 鏇存柊鎷撴墤鍥剧姸鎬�
+ searchDevStatusByDev_id();
}
//鏍规嵁璁惧id鏌ヨ璁惧褰撳墠鐨勫紑鍏崇姸鎬�
@@ -2290,6 +2291,7 @@
table_index = 0;
createAllTbl(tbHd, tbBd, thVol, mon_vol_table_list);
title.setAvg(parseFloat(sum/array.length).toFixed(3));
+ title.setSum(sum);
getBattAlarmTitle(batt,"Voltage",title);
//title.alow = temp.alow; //璁剧疆鐢靛帇鍛婅浣庡��
//title.ahight = temp.ahight; //璁剧疆鐢靛帇鍛婅楂樺��
@@ -4563,6 +4565,7 @@
getBattStr();
searchBattAlarmParam(); //鏌ヨ鐢垫睜鍛婅鍙傛暟
+ searchDevSDState();
clearInterval(time);
mygraph.graphtype = 4;
showtable();
@@ -4606,6 +4609,7 @@
// 鐢佃矾鎷撴墤鍥惧彸閿彍鍗�
var menuItems = [
{txt: '鍩虹珯鏈哄巻鍗�', cla: 'home-info-card'},
+ {txt: '鏈烘埧闂璁板綍', cla: 'target', data:{target: 'batt-fault-manage.jsp'}},
{txt: '鏈烘埧瀹炴椂鐘舵�佹煡璇�', cla: 'target', data:{target: 'batt-state-manage.jsp'}},
{txt: '璁惧娴侀噺缁熻鏌ヨ', cla: 'target', data:{target: 'batt-traffic-statistics1.jsp'}},
{txt: '鏈烘埧缁埅鑳藉姏鏌ヨ', cla: 'target', data: {target: 'batt-life-manage.jsp'}},
@@ -4833,10 +4837,10 @@
console.info(rs);
if(rs.code == 1){
var data = rs.data[0];
- setSysSetData(data);
// 绉婚櫎涓嶅彲鐐瑰嚮鐘舵��
initSysDataPopup();
$('#sysSet_en').removeClass('whyc-btn-disabled');
+ setSysSetData(data);
sysSet_popup.showPopup();
if(showSU) {
noContent.showNoContent('璇诲彇鎴愬姛', true);
@@ -4935,12 +4939,19 @@
$('#sysSet_secVol').val(data.MonomerOrder/10); // 浜屾涓嬬數鐢靛帇
$('#sysSet_dcdc').val(data.LoaderCount); // DCDC妯″潡鏁伴噺
$('#sysSet_sourceStyle').val(data.DtCardCount); // 鍗曚綋鏁版嵁鏉ユ簮绫诲瀷
+ //var POF_BG_Boost_Cnt = data.POF_BG_Boost_Cnt?data.POF_BG_Boost_Cnt:1;
$('#sysSet_bleedNum').val(data.POF_BG_Boost_Cnt); // 鍋滅數鍗囧帇姒ㄥ共鐢垫睜鏁伴噺
$('#sysSet_stopLimit').val(data.POF_BG_Boost_VolStop); // 鍋滅數鍗囧帇姒ㄥ共鐢垫睜绔數鍘嬬粓姝㈢數鍘嬩笅闄�
$('#sysSet_startLimit').val(data.POF_BG_Boost_VolStart); // 鍋滅數鍗囧帇姒ㄥ共鐢垫睜绔數鍘嬪惎鍔ㄧ數鍘嬩笅闄�
+ //var majorBattGroupNum = data.MajorBattGroupNum?data.MajorBattGroupNum:1;
$('#sysSet_groupNum').val(data.MajorBattGroupNum); // 鐢垫睜鍚堣矾鍣ㄤ富鐢垫睜缁勭紪鍙�
$('#sysSet_backLightTime').val(data.BackLightTime); // 鑳屽厜鏃堕棿
$('#sysSet_powerBreakChargeCurr').val(data.PowerBreakChargeCurr); // 鍋滅數鍏呯數鐢垫祦
+
+
+ GLOBAL.testVal.check($('#sysSet_bleedNum'), $('#sysSet_bleedNum').data('testVal'), checkSysData);
+ GLOBAL.testVal.check($('#sysSet_groupNum'), $('#sysSet_groupNum').data('testVal'), checkSysData);
+
}
// 鑾峰彇闈㈡澘淇℃伅鐨勫��
@@ -5151,9 +5162,10 @@
// 鐢垫睜鍙傛暟
var battCMD = GLOBAL.CMD.batt; // cmd鍛戒护
var battPopup = GLOBAL.battInfoPopup; // 鐢垫睜鍙傛暟妯″潡
+ battPopup.testVal(); // 璁剧疆闈㈡澘鐨勫彇鍊艰寖鍥�
$('#battInfoBtn').click(function() {
+ // 鑾峰彇鐢垫睜淇℃伅
var batt = getBatt();
- // console.log(batt);
var temp = {
dev_id: batt.FBSDeviceId
};
@@ -5162,13 +5174,16 @@
var load = layer.load(1);
battPopup.search(temp, batt, function(res, binf) {
layer.close(load);
- // console.log(res);
+ battInfo_popup.showPopup(); // 鏄剧ずbattInfo_popup寮瑰嚭妗嗗拰閬僵灞�
});
- battInfo_popup.showPopup(); // 鏄剧ずbattInfo_popup寮瑰嚭妗嗗拰閬僵灞�
+
});
// 鐐瑰嚮璁惧畾
$('#battInfo_en').click(function() {
+ if($(this).hasClass('whyc-btn-disabled')) {
+ return;
+ }
// 璁剧疆鐢垫睜鍙傛暟闈㈡澘淇℃伅
var load = layer.load(1);
battPopup.set(function(res) {
@@ -5179,11 +5194,24 @@
// 鐐瑰嚮璇诲彇
$('#battInfo_read').click(function() {
+ var batt = getBatt();
+ var temp = {
+ dev_id: batt.FBSDeviceId
+ };
// 璁剧疆鐢垫睜鍙傛暟闈㈡澘淇℃伅
var load = layer.load(1);
battPopup.read(function(res) {
layer.close(load);
- layer.msg('鑾峰彇鍙傛暟鎴愬姛');
+ // console.log(res);
+ if(res.code == 1) {
+ battPopup.search(temp, batt, function(res, binf) {
+ layer.close(load);
+ layer.msg('鑾峰彇鍙傛暟鎴愬姛');
+ });
+ }else {
+ layer.msg('鑾峰彇鍙傛暟澶辫触');
+ }
+
});
});
@@ -5199,7 +5227,7 @@
,dataType: 'json'
,success: function(res) {
var rs = JSON.parse(res.result);
- console.log(rs);
+ //console.log(rs);
}
,complete: function() {
layer.close(load);
@@ -5295,6 +5323,37 @@
}
});
}
+
+
+ //鏌ヨ璁惧鐨凷D鍗$姸鎬�
+ function searchDevSDState(){
+ var obj= getBatt();
+ var status = GLOBAL.circleStatus.status;
+ $.ajax({
+ type: "post",
+ url: "Bts_station_stateAction_action_serchSDCard",
+ async: true,
+ dataType: 'json',
+ data: "json = " + JSON.stringify(obj),
+ success: function(result) {
+ var rs = JSON.parse(result.result);
+ //console.info(rs);
+ var sdStatus = (rs.data == 0)?'姝e父': '<span style="color: #FF0000">鏁呴殰</span>';
+ //console.log(sdStatus);
+ status.setText('sdCard', "SD鍗$姸鎬侊細"+sdStatus);
+ clearTimeout(searchDevSDState.timeout);
+ searchDevSDState.timeout = setTimeout(function() {
+ searchDevSDState();
+ }, 2000);
+ },
+ error: function() {
+ clearTimeout(searchDevSDState.timeout);
+ searchDevSDState.timeout = setTimeout(function() {
+ searchDevSDState();
+ }, 5000);
+ }
+ });
+ }
</script>
<script type="text/javascript" src="js/Title.js"></script>
<script type="text/javascript" src="js/control.js"></script>
--
Gitblit v1.9.1